I just received my Stage 5 rear diff today from Dynotech
Engineering - Ft. Wayne, IN. www.dynotech-eng.com Included
was an instruction sheet with advice and precations that
apply to all IRS Corvette owners who are racing at the dragstrip.

1) Avoid "wheel hop". It's a very destructive force that can break
any driveline component. It may cause the case or side covers
to crack leading to catastrophic failure. If your car experiences
this under hard acceleration, LET OFF!

2) Avoid "standing" on the brakes to do a burnout. Side-to-side
wheel speeds may be drastically different due to uneven brake clamping.
This can cause severe clutch pack overheating.
Consider installing a "line lock" or "roll control" in your car.
